Here's an opportunity too good to miss. With title available and full town services, this large, sunny corner block is complete and builder ready. Situated in a prime position at the entry point to the new homes in Port View Drive in the beautiful seaside village of Port Huon, this unique allotment offers combined benefits of an appealing street presence and views as far as the eye can see! Its generous 1301m2 which slopes gently toward the town centre and Marina nearby, will accommodate a variety of house designs and floor plans. With entry points from both Port View Drive and Palmers Road and being zoned General Residential there is potential for the block to be subdivided or to build multiple dwellings (STCA). Port Huon is a beautiful place to live and the location of this unique allotment has so much on offer within walking distance. A short stroll into village hub gives easy access to all your essentials including the Hotel, Motel and Sports complex nearby. Fish, sail and kayak to your hearts content or absorb the peace and serenity of the outstanding parklands, birdlife and walking trails. A block's planning zone defines how that land can be used and what can be built on it.
A right to use a part of land owned by another person for a specific purpose. The most common forms of easements are for services, such as water, electricity or sewerage.
The value of a block of land without any buildings, landscaping, paths, or fences. This is different to the block's market value. A block's unimproved value is used to calculate rates and land tax charges.
This represents the shape of the geographical land. Closely spaced contour lines represent a steep slope. Widely spaced lines represent a gentle slope.
